In this paper, a new control method for walking in-pipe robots is discussed. The method is based on a combination of a linear quadratic regulator for systems with explicit mechanical constraints and a proportional-derivative controller formulated in terms of end effector coordinates (Cartesian coordinates of the robot's foot that takes the step). The performance of the proposed method is measured using a quality criteria discussed in the paper. A nine-link walking in-pipe robot is used as an example in simulations. The simulation show that the proposed method improves the performance of the control system. Also, simulations demonstrated that the control system using the proposed controller is not sensitive to torque saturation and the changes in the initial conditions.
